JIMBO is correct on getting a glass mold made up. I priced getting one made of my old 1/8 scale 1969 Dodge Daytona. Was told that the mold and 1 body would cost me about $500 but the mold was mind to do as I pleased. I did not want to take a chance of letting them have the body since it is over 30 years old and irreplaceable should it get damaged.
